Kudithinamoggi Population - Bellary, Karnataka

Kudithinamoggi is a medium size village located in Hagaribommanahalli Taluka of Bellary district, Karnataka with total 335 families residing. The Kudithinamoggi village has population of 1721 of which 875 are males while 846 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kudithinamoggi village population of children with age 0-6 is 205 which makes up 11.91 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kudithinamoggi village is 967 which is lower than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Kudithinamoggi as per census is 881, lower than Karnataka average of 948.

Kudithinamoggi village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Kudithinamoggi village was 73.09 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Kudithinamoggi Male literacy stands at 83.94 % while female literacy rate was 62.00 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 17.20 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 7.73 % of total population in Kudithinamoggi village.

Work Profile

In Kudithinamoggi village out of total population, 1024 were engaged in work activities. 99.12 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.88 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1024 workers engaged in Main Work, 519 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 442 were Agricultural labourer.
